WebOct 22, 2012 · Ravens often travel in pairs, while crows are seen in larger groups. Also, watch the bird’s tail as it flies overhead. The crow’s tail feathers are basically the same length, so when the bird spreads its tail, … WebCrow. A crow (pronounced / ˈkroʊ /) is a bird of the genus Corvus, or more broadly a synonym for all of Corvus. Crows are generally black in colour. The word "crow" is used as part of the common name of many species. …

WebApr 10, 2024 · Companion calls (also known as contact calls) are the most common crow call. WebMay 11, 2024 · May 12, 2024 at 7:30 a.m. EDT. Crows aren’t just natural cleanup crews that devour dead animals or discarded food. They also are playful and smart, use tools, remember human faces and mimic ... WebNov 21, 2024 · 2.
